如何从交互式视频(在H5P上制作)将用户的结果/响应带入我们自己的网站(语言:python,框架:Django 2)?

时间:2019-04-04 12:08:28

标签: python django xapi

我制作了一个涉及问题/答案的交互式视频,并将其嵌入到我的Web应用程序中。现在,我想知道如何获得用户的结果?我发现可以使用TinCan API来执行此操作,但是我使用的是TinCan不支持的Python 3.7版本。请建议如何在应用程序后端(SQL)中获取和存储用户的响应数据(xAPI语句)。

1 个答案:

答案 0 :(得分:0)

xAPI指定该语句为JSON,因此您的SQL后端可以简单地存储该字符串。

但是有效地,存储用户数据意味着您要创建LRS-学习记录存储。一些信息:https://xapi.com/building-a-learning-record-store